How about just putting winter tires on your 124s?
My personal opinion is that those wheels are more fitting on a Japanese car than on an E60 but that's just personal taste. What's more important and a potential cause for concern is that those wheels are generically made to fit a variety of cars (notice the 10 lug nut holes) so they are probably not hubcentric fit to an E60. You may need to get hubcentric rings or confirm with TireRack that they will work without those rings.
